Home / Glossary / Security Testing
March 19, 2024

Security Testing

March 19, 2024
Read 2 min

Security testing in information technology refers to the process of evaluating the security of a software application or system to identify vulnerabilities, weaknesses, and potential threats. It aims to uncover any flAWS in the system that could potentially be exploited by malicious individuals or entities. The primary goal of security testing is to ensure that the system or application can withstand various types of attacks and protect sensitive data from unauthorized access, modification, or destruction.

Overview:

In today’s interconnected world, where cyber threats continue to evolve and become more sophisticated, security testing plays a crucial role in mitigating risks and safeguarding information. It is an essential component of the software development life cycle, ensuring that security measures are implemented correctly and effectively.

Advantages:

The importance of security testing cannot be overstated. By conducting comprehensive security tests, organizations can identify vulnerabilities and weak points in their software applications or systems. This enables them to take proactive measures to enhance security and protect against potential breaches. The benefits of security testing include:

  1. Risk Mitigation: Security testing helps organizations identify and address potential vulnerabilities before they are exploited by attackers, minimizing the risk of data breaches or system compromise.
  2. Compliance: Many industries, such as finance and healthcare, have strict regulatory requirements for data protection. Security testing ensures that organizations meet these compliance standards and avoid penalties or legal repercussions.
  3. Client Trust: Security breaches can have severe consequences on an organization’s reputation. By conducting thorough security testing, companies can demonstrate their commitment to protecting customer data, enhancing trust and confidence among their clients.
  4. Cost Savings: Detecting and fixing security flAWS early in the development cycle is more cost-effective than addressing them after a breach occurs. Security testing helps identify potential vulnerabilities early on, saving organizations time and resources in the long run.

Applications:

Security testing techniques can be applied to various types of software applications and systems. Some common areas where security testing is crucial include:

  1. Web Applications: With the prevalence of online services and e-commerce, ensuring the security of web applications is paramount. Security testing helps identify vulnerabilities such as cross-site scripting (XSS), SQL injection, and session hijacking.
  2. Mobile Applications: As mobile usage continues to grow, the importance of securing mobile applications becomes essential. Security testing techniques specific to mobile platforms, such as secure coding practices and encryption, help protect sensitive user data.
  3. Network Infrastructure: Organizations rely on network infrastructure for their day-to-day operations. Security testing helps identify weaknesses in firewalls, routers, and other network devices, ensuring that unauthorized access is prevented.

Conclusion:

In an era where cybersecurity threats are continuously evolving, organizations must prioritize security testing to protect their software applications and systems. By proactively identifying vulnerabilities, organizations can enhance their security measures and mitigate potential risks. Security testing plays a vital role in ensuring the confidentiality, integrity, and availability of sensitive data, fostering trust among customers and stakeholders. Therefore, it is essential that organizations invest in robust security testing practices to safeguard their information technology assets.

Recent Articles

Visit Blog

How cloud call centers help Financial Firms?

Revolutionizing Fintech: Unleashing Success Through Seamless UX/UI Design

Trading Systems: Exploring the Differences

Back to top